[논문 리뷰] Special Issue on Foundations of Social Computing: Enabling Social Applications via Decentralized Social Data Management
Prometheus는 사용자 기여 노드에 분산 저장된 다중그래프에 사회적 및 위치 기반 정보를 집계하는 탈중앙화된 페어 투 페어 소셜 데이터 관리 시스템입니다. 비밀 유지 보장 및 정책 준수 기반 추론을 통해 사회적 인지 기반 애플리케이션을 가능하게 하며, PlanetLab 실험에서 낮은 지연 시간, 최소한의 통신 오버헤드 및 높은 내구성을 입증합니다.
An unprecedented information wealth produced by online social networks, further augmented by location/collocation data, is currently fragmented across different proprietary services. Combined, it can accurately represent the social world and enable novel socially aware applications. We present Prometheus, a socially aware peer-to-peer service that collects social information from multiple sources into a multigraph managed in a decentralized fashion on user-contributed nodes, and exposes it through an interface implementing nontrivial social inferences while complying with user-defined access policies. Simulations and experiments on PlanetLab with emulated application workloads show the system exhibits good end-to-end response time, low communication overhead, and resilience to malicious attacks.
연구 동기 및 목표
- 고유한 온라인 소셜 네트워크에서 분산된 소셜 및 위치 데이터 문제를 해결하기 위해.
- 통합된 다중그래프 구조로 탈중앙화된 소셜 데이터를 집계하여 사회적 인지 기반 애플리케이션을 가능하게 하기 위해.
- 분산된 데이터에서 비트리비얼한 사회적 추론을 수행하면서도 사용자가 정의한 액세스 정책을 강제하기 위해.
- 탈중앙화된 페어 투 페어 아키텍처에서 악성 공격에 대응하는 시스템의 내구성 확보를 위해.
- 실제 워크로드 조건 하에서 종단 간 성능, 통신 효율성 및 반응 시간 평가를 위해.
제안 방법
- 다양한 소스에서 유입된 사회적 관계 및 공존(위치) 데이터를 통합하는 다중그래프 데이터 모델을 구성하는 것.
- 사용자 기여 노드를 활용해 탈중앙화된 페어 투 페어 네트워크에서 데이터를 저장 및 관리하는 것.
- 관계 강도나 근접성 기반 관련성과 같은 사회적 추론은 비밀 유지 보장 알고리즘을 사용해 다중그래프에서 계산하는 것.
- 액세스 제어 정책은 쿼리 시간에 적용되어 데이터 액세스가 사용자가 정의한 규칙을 준수하도록 보장하는 것.
- 효율적인 데이터 라우팅 및 노드 탐색을 위해 분산 해시 테이블(DHT)을 사용하는 것.
- 모의 실험과 PlanetLab 실험을 통해 다양한 네트워크 및 공격 조건 하에서 시스템 행동 평가를 수행하는 것.
실험 결과
연구 질문
- RQ1다양한 소스에서 온 탈중앙화된 소셜 데이터를 효율적으로 통합하여 쿼리 가능한 다중그래프로 집계할 수 있는가?
- RQ2탈중앙화된 소셜 데이터 시스템에서 사용자가 정의한 액세스 정책을 이행할 경우 성능 오버헤드는 어느 정도인가?
- RQ3동적 및 악성 네트워크 조건 하에서도 시스템이 낮은 종단 간 반응 시간을 유지할 수 있는가?
- RQ4시스템이 데이터 가용성과 무결성을 유지하면서 악성 공격에 어느 정도 저항할 수 있는가?
- RQ5페어 투 페어 아키텍처에서 사회적 인지 기반 쿼리를 지원하기 위한 통신 비용은 얼마인가?
주요 결과
- Prometheus는 실시간 사회적 인지 기반 애플리케이션에 적합한 낮은 종단 간 반응 시간을 달성한다.
- 시스템은 낮은 통신 오버헤드를 보이며, 효율적인 데이터 전송 및 쿼리 해결을 의미한다.
- 악성 공격에 대한 내구성을 입증하여 악성 조건 하에서도 기능성과 데이터 일관성을 유지한다.
- 탈중앙화 아키텍처는 사용자가 정의한 액세스 정책을 강제하면서도 비트리비얼한 사회적 추론을 성공적으로 지원한다.
- PlanetLab 실험을 통해 시스템의 확장성과 실세계 워크로드 조건 하에서의 강건성을 확인한다.
- 다중그래프 모델은 애플리케이션 수준의 추론을 위해 복잡한 사회적 및 공간적 관계를 효과적으로 포착한다.
더 나은 연구,지금 바로 시작하세요
연구 설계부터 논문 작성까지, 연구 시간을 획기적으로 줄여보세요.
카드 등록 없음 · 무료 플랜 제공
이 리뷰는 AI가 만들고, 인간 에디터가 검토했습니다.